How has rent in Edmonds, WA changed in the last two years?

The average rent in Edmonds, WA, for rentals of all sizes and types, is $1,825, which is a 1.78% decrease year-over-year.

The monthly rent for 1-bedroom apartments in Edmonds, WA is about $1,650. The average rent for 2-bedroom apartments in Edmonds, WA is $2,199, and studios are about $1,595 per month.

How do residents get around Edmonds, WA?

Edmonds locals spend about 31 minutes commuting, and most drive to get to work. The best way to fly in or out of Edmonds is through Seattle Tacoma International Airport, 25.87 miles away.
